Understanding the Clean Sheet Bet

At its core, a “clean sheet” in football refers to a situation where a team prevents their opponents from scoring any goals during a match. Consequently, a “clean sheet bet” is a wager placed on whether a specific team will achieve this feat. This market is distinct from betting on the match outcome, as a team can win a match (e.g., 1-0) and still achieve a clean sheet, or they could draw 0-0 and also achieve a clean sheet. Conversely, a team could lose 0-1 and not achieve a clean sheet. This distinction is crucial for beginners to grasp, as it shifts the focus from overall victory to defensive prowess.

Types of Clean Sheet Bets

While the fundamental concept remains the same, clean sheet bets can manifest in a few variations:

  • Team A to Keep a Clean Sheet: This is the most common form, where you bet on a specific team (e.g., Manchester United) to not concede any goals.
  • Both Teams to Score – No (BTTS No): This market is essentially a clean sheet bet for at least one of the teams. If you bet on “BTTS No,” you are predicting that at least one team will fail to score, meaning either Team A keeps a clean sheet, or Team B keeps a clean sheet, or both.
  • Team A to Win to Nil: This combines a clean sheet bet with a match outcome bet. You are predicting that Team A will win the match AND keep a clean sheet (e.g., 1-0, 2-0, 3-0). This market typically offers higher odds due to the dual conditions.

Key Factors to Consider for Successful Clean Sheet Betting

To make informed clean sheet bets, beginners must move beyond superficial observations and delve into analytical considerations. Several factors significantly influence a team’s likelihood of keeping a clean sheet:

Defensive Strength and Form

The most obvious factor is a team’s defensive capabilities. This involves assessing:

  • Recent Defensive Record: How many clean sheets has the team kept in their last 5-10 matches? Are they consistently shutting out opponents?
  • Key Defender Availability: The absence of crucial central defenders or a reliable goalkeeper due to injury or suspension can significantly weaken a team’s backline.
  • Defensive System: Does the team employ a disciplined, organized defensive structure, or are they prone to individual errors? Teams known for their strong defensive shape (e.g., those managed by tacticians like Diego Simeone or Jose Mourinho in their prime) are often good candidates for clean sheets.
  • Goalkeeper Form: A goalkeeper in excellent form can single-handedly save a team from conceding. Conversely, a keeper prone to errors can undermine an otherwise solid defense.

Opponent’s Attacking Prowess

Equally important is evaluating the attacking strength of the opposing team:

  • Recent Goal-Scoring Record: How many goals has the opponent scored in their recent matches? Are they prolific scorers, or do they struggle to find the back of the net?
  • Key Attacker Availability: The absence of a star striker or creative midfielder can severely hamper an opponent’s ability to score.
  • Attacking Style: Does the opponent rely on quick counter-attacks, intricate passing, or set-piece prowess? Understanding their attacking threats helps in predicting how a defense might cope.
  • Away Form: Some teams are significantly less potent in attack when playing away from home.

Home vs. Away Advantage

The venue of the match plays a crucial role:

  • Home Advantage: Teams generally perform better defensively at home, benefiting from crowd support, familiarity with the pitch, and reduced travel fatigue. They often concede fewer goals in front of their home fans.
  • Away Challenges: Playing away can be more challenging, with teams often adopting a more cautious approach, which might still lead to a clean sheet, but the odds might reflect the increased difficulty.

Head-to-Head Statistics

Reviewing historical encounters between the two teams can offer valuable insights:

  • Have these teams historically produced low-scoring games?
  • Has one team consistently kept clean sheets against the other?
  • Are there any patterns that suggest a particular outcome regarding goals conceded?

Motivation and Importance of the Match

The context of the match can influence defensive solidity:

  • Derby Matches: These can be fiercely contested, sometimes leading to tighter, more defensive affairs.
  • Relegation Battles: Teams fighting for survival often prioritize defensive solidity to grind out results.
  • Cup Finals: These high-stakes games can sometimes be cagey, with teams unwilling to take risks, potentially leading to fewer goals.

Weather Conditions and Pitch Quality

While often overlooked, environmental factors can impact goal-scoring opportunities:

  • Heavy Rain or Wind: Can make passing and shooting more difficult, potentially leading to fewer goals.
  • Poor Pitch Conditions: Uneven or waterlogged pitches can hinder attacking play and increase the chances of defensive errors, but also make it harder for attackers to control the ball.
